Senior CNC Machine Programmer - Aerospace Components

Huntersville, NC
Full Time
Experienced
Job Title: Senior CNC Machine Programmer – Aerospace Components
Location: JGA Space & Defense – Huntersville, NC (On-site position)
Reports To: Operations Manager


Company Overview

JGA Space & Defense is a premier manufacturer of advanced specialty composites and precision machined components for aerospace, space, and defense applications. Formerly Joe Gibbs Manufacturing Solutions (JGMS), JGA has evolved from its roots in high-performance racing to become a trusted partner in delivering mission-critical solutions for the world’s leading innovators in national security and space exploration. With decades of experience engineering, qualifying and manufacturing solid rocket motor (SRM) hardware, including rocket nozzle ablative insulators and assemblies, JGA’s dedicated focus is on advancing the U.S. defense supply chain and supporting next generation space exploration out of our manufacturing facility in Huntersville, North Carolina.

Position Summary
The Senior CNC Machine Programmer supports aerospace production operations by developing, optimizing, and maintaining CNC program using Mastercam and/or Siemens NX. This position ensures precision machining of complex aerospace components to meet stringent quality, tolerance, and process control requirements. The ideal candidate combines deep CNC programming expertise with hands-on problem-solving skills and a strong understanding of aerospace materials and manufacturing standards.
       
Key Responsibilities
  • Program and optimize 3-, 4-, and 5-axis machining operations for aerospace components using Mastercam and/or Siemens NX.
  • Support production teams by troubleshooting machining issues, validating tool paths, and implementing program updates that enhance quality, tool life, and efficiency.
  • Interpret complex aerospace drawings, 3D CAD data, and GD&T specifications in accordance with ASME Y14.5 and AS9100 quality standards.
  • Develop tool paths tailored for aerospace-grade materials such as titanium, Inconel, stainless steels, and aluminum alloys.
  • Collaborate closely with machinists, setup personnel, and manufacturing engineers to ensure consistent production performance and minimize downtime.
  • Conduct post-processing, toolpath simulation, and verification to ensure collision-free, production-ready programs.
  • Maintain organized program files, setup instructions, and tool lists for repeat or legacy part production.
  • Assist in tooling and fixture design reviews, recommending process improvements that reduce cycle times and ensure repeatable accuracy.
  • Serve as a programming technical resource, mentoring peers and operators on machining techniques and best practices.

Qualifications
  • Associate’s or Bachelor’s degree in Manufacturing Technology, Mechanical Engineering, or related field (or equivalent technical experience).
  • Minimum of 7+ years of CNC programming experience in a precision aerospace manufacturing environment.
  • Advanced proficiency in Mastercam and/or Siemens NX CAM, including multi-axis programming and post processor management.
  • Expertise in machining aerospace materials (e.g., titanium, nickel alloys, hardened steels) with proven capability maintaining tolerances within ±0.001".
  • Strong understanding of AS9100, aerospace documentation control, and first article inspection requirements (FAI per AS9102).
  • Familiarity with Fanuc, Siemens, and Haas CNC controls.
  • Excellent troubleshooting, collaboration, and communication skills with a focus on supporting fast-paced production demands.

Preferred Skills
  • Hands-on experience setting up and proving out multi-axis CNC jobs.
  • Knowledge of lean manufacturing and process improvement initiatives (Kaizen, 5S, root cause analysis).
  • Experience with in-process probing, adaptive machining strategies, and tool life management systems.

Work Environment
  • Manufacturing and machine shop environment supporting aerospace component production and overhaul operations.
  • Frequent interaction with CNC machinery, cutting tools, precision measuring equipment, and manufacturing personnel.
  • May require standing, walking, bending, lifting, and working around industrial equipment for extended periods.
  • PPE required in designated manufacturing areas.

Compensation & Benefits
  • Competitive pay based on experience.
  • Opportunities for advancement and skill development.
  • 401(k)
  • Health insurance
  • 401(k) matching
  • Paid time off
  • Vision insurance
  • Flexible spending account
  • Health savings account
  • Dental insurance
  • Life insurance

 
Share

Apply for this position

Required*
We've received your resume. Click here to update it.
Attach resume as .pdf, .doc, .docx, .odt, .txt, or .rtf (limit 5MB) or Paste resume

Paste your resume here or Attach resume file

Human Check*